40 gram Sulfur Crystal Specimen DN038 azurite geode The first two masses found40 gram Sulfur Crystal Specimen Approx. Dimensions: 2. 5x2. 25x1. 5 inches Approx. Weight: 40 grams Locality: El Desierto Mine, Daniel Campos Province, Potosi Department, Bolivia Bright, gem quality sulfur crystal specimens from the famed El Desierto Mine in Potos, Bolivia. Each piece showcases rich, vibrant yellow hues with excellent clarity and well formed crystalline structure, making them exceptional additions to any mineral collection. Known for
